摘要
This paper presents a time-varying stochastic technique to assess conservation voltage reduction (CVR) effects based on load modeling. A time-varying exponential load model is developed to represent voltage dependences of loads. The recursive least square (RLS) method is applied to identify model parameters in a recursive way. CVR factors can be calculated using the identified model parameters. The time-varying stochastic model for CVR effects can then be constructed by the Kolmogorov-Smirnov (K-S) test. The proposed CVR assessment method is applied to one-year measurement data from a utility company. The calculated CVR factors are verified by a Euclidian distance-based comparison method. Stochastic models of CVR effects in each time window are constructed. Compared with previous efforts on assessing CVR effects, the proposed method does not require control groups or assumptions of linear relationships between the load and its impact factors. The probabilistic nature of CVR effects is also fully considered.
